The Global Artificial Organs Market was valued at USD 35.3 billion in 2024 and is projected to register a 10% CAGR between 2025 and 2034. As medical technology advances, artificial organs are increasingly replacing, supporting, and enhancing biological functions, helping patients regain normalcy. The demand for these life-saving devices is surging as chronic illnesses and organ failure cases rise, intensifying the need for alternative solutions beyond traditional transplants. With a severe shortage of donor organs, artificial replacements offer a viable, long-term solution, significantly reducing dependency on organ donations. The integration of bioengineered materials and cutting-edge technologies is improving device longevity, compatibility, and efficiency, fostering wider adoption across healthcare facilities.
Continuous research and development efforts are propelling innovations in artificial organ design, allowing for improved functionality and better patient outcomes. Next-generation bioartificial organs, incorporating advanced biomaterials and regenerative medicine, are reshaping the market landscape. As 3D bioprinting technology gains momentum, the production of customized, patient-specific artificial organs is becoming more feasible, accelerating medical advancements. With increasing investments from healthcare companies and government bodies, the artificial organs industry is poised for substantial expansion over the next decade. The rising prevalence of chronic kidney disease, liver failure, and cardiovascular disorders is further intensifying the need for technologically advanced organ solutions, ensuring sustained market growth.

The market is segmented by organ type, including artificial kidneys, livers, lungs, pancreas, hearts, and other organs. Artificial kidneys held the largest market share, generating USD 19.6 billion in 2024. The rising incidence of kidney-related diseases is driving demand, leading to continuous advancements in renal care technologies. With a growing number of patients requiring treatment for chronic conditions, innovative artificial kidney solutions are emerging as essential medical interventions. Expanding treatment options and enhanced medical capabilities are ensuring steady market expansion.
Material segmentation includes silicon, plastic, steel, and other biomaterials. Silicon accounted for a 36.2% share in 2024 and is projected to reach USD 34.7 billion by 2034. Its superior flexibility, durability, and compatibility make it an ideal choice for manufacturing advanced prosthetics and medical implants. Increasing demand for high-performance biomaterials is contributing to its widespread usage in artificial organs. Improved patient outcomes and reduced rejection rates are strengthening market positioning, thus encouraging further research into next-generation materials. As technological innovations refine artificial organ designs, biocompatible materials like silicon continue to dominate the industry.
U.S. artificial organs market generated USD 11.7 billion in 2023 and is expected to reach USD 32.3 billion by 2034.
